    Iconic RPG Granblue Fantasy Finally Soars Onto Steam

    For over a decade, Western fans of the legendary Sky Realm have had to jump through more than a few hoops—and browser translations—to get their fix of Cygames’ flagship title. But today, the wait is officially over. To celebrate its 12th anniversary, the original, landmark RPG Granblue Fantasy has launched on Steam® for players outside of Japan.

    A Modern Makeover for a Classic Adventure

    Originally launched in 2014 as a mobile and web-browser exclusive, Granblue Fantasy became a cultural phenomenon in Japan, spawning successful spin-offs like Granblue Fantasy: Relink and the fighting game Versus: Rising.

    This Steam release isn’t just a simple port; it’s a tailored experience for PC gamers. The biggest draw? A fully redesigned 16:9 widescreen interface. Gone is the vertical layout of the mobile era, replaced by a cinematic view that better showcases the stunning character art by Hideo Minaba and the epic scale of the turn-based battles.

    What New Players Can Expect

    If you’ve only experienced the Granblue universe through its recent console entries, the original game offers a massive, content-rich deep dive into the lore:

    Epic Storytelling: Set out on a grand journey to Estalucia, the fabled island beyond the end of the skies, with a fully voiced cast.

    Deep Strategy: Master over 70 distinctive classes and build a crew from hundreds of unique characters.

    Massive Multiplayer: Tackle high-stakes raids solo or team up with other skyfarers in real-time co-op.

    Legendary Sound: Immerse yourself in a score composed by the iconic Nobuo Uematsu.

    The “New Start” Catch

    While this is the news many have been waiting for, there is one important caveat. Cygames has confirmed that existing mobile/browser accounts cannot be linked to the Steam version.

    For veterans, this means starting fresh. However, with years of “Quality of Life” updates and accelerated progression systems already baked into the Steam launch, catching up to current content is faster and smoother than it was for players a decade ago.

    The Pariah Folk Rise: ‘Legacy of Orsinium’ Launches as Skyrim’s Largest Verified Creation

    While the gaming world waits with bated breath for any scrap of The Elder Scrolls VI news, the modding community has once again proven that Skyrim isn’t just a game—it’s a platform. This week marks a massive milestone with the launch of Legacy of Orsinium, the largest story expansion to hit the Verified Creations platform to date.

    Developed by Veelpoot, a Dutch indie studio composed of ex-AAA veterans (with credits including Horizon Zero Dawn, Halo Wars, and Helldivers 2), this isn’t just a simple gear pack. It is a DLC-sized cultural overhaul for the Orsimer.

    Bringing the Might of Orsinium to Skyrim

    For years, the Orc Strongholds of Skyrim felt like isolated, underused curiosities. Legacy of Orsinium changes that narrative by weaving the lore of the Second Era—specifically inspired by the fan-favourite Orsinium DLC from The Elder Scrolls Online—into the Fourth Era of Skyrim.

    Key Features Include:

    A Massive New Questline: Centred around the stronghold of Mor Khazgur, players must navigate the internal politics of the Agra Crun faction and decide the future of the Orcish people.

    Professional Voice Acting: Thousands of lines of custom, high-quality dialogue replace generic voice types, giving unique personalities to Chieftains and warriors alike.

    Epic Dungeons: New, multi-layered mines and ancient ruins designed by RoKMod, the veteran designer behind the legendary Lordbound mod.

    ESO-Inspired Rewards: Earn unique weapons and armour sets that bridge the visual gap between ESO and Skyrim.

    The AAA Pedigree

    What sets this project apart is its “semi-canon” status and the team behind it. The founders of Veelpoot are deeply rooted in the modding scene, having previously led projects like Lordbound and Fallout: London.

    By transitioning from “cushy AAA jobs” to independent development through Bethesda’s Verified Creator Program, the team has been able to deliver a level of polish and technical stability rarely seen in standard mods. It is designed to be “plug-and-play,” ensuring compatibility with modern setups like the Anniversary Edition.

    “Legacy of Orsinium is our love letter to the Orcs of Tamriel… paying my friends after collaborating for over a decade has been an absolute joy.” — Keano Raubun, Creative Director at Veelpoot.

    How to Play

    Legacy of Orsinium is available now for PC and Xbox through the in-game Creations menu.

    Price: 1,000 Creation Credits (Approx. £8.99 / $9.99).

    Requirement: The Elder Scrolls V: Skyrim Special Edition or Anniversary Edition.

    Compatibility: The mod is safe to install mid-playthrough, provided Chief Larak of Mor Khazgur is still alive to kick off the story.

    Blast Off: Stellar Tactics Finally Exits Early Access This March

    After a decade of meticulous development and community-driven refinement, Maverick Games is thrilled to announce that its ambitious sci-fi RPG, Stellar Tactics, will officially launch out of Early Access on March 30, 2026.

    The game will be available in its full 1.0 glory across Steam, GOG, and Humble, marking the end of a legendary journey that began in 2016. For fans of classic, deep-system RPGs, this is the “1.0” you’ve been waiting for.

    A Massive Universe, Refined

    Stellar Tactics isn’t just a game; it’s a sprawling digital cosmos. Developed by industry veteran Don Wilkins—whose pedigree includes work at legendary studios like Sir-Tech and Sierra—the game offers a nostalgic yet modern take on the squad-based tactical RPG.

    Whether you’re a veteran mercenary who’s been following the project for years or a newcomer looking for your next space obsession, the 1.0 release brings everything together:

    Turn-Based Ground Combat: Engage in strategic battles against mutations and hostile forces using a refined tactical system.

    Massive Open-World Exploration: Navigate a living universe featuring over 160,000 star systems.

    Classless Progression: Forget rigid archetypes. With 240 perks, you can customise your crew exactly how you see fit.

    Deep Space Mechanics: Choose from 40 customizable ships for mining, trading, exploration, or high-stakes ship boarding.

    What’s New for 1.0?

    The transition to full release isn’t just a label change. Maverick Games has spent the final stretch of Early Access polishing the experience to a mirror shine. Players can expect:

    Expanded Storyline: A compelling main narrative supported by endless side quests and bounties.

    Economy & Trade: A dynamic universal commodity trading market and asteroid mining system.

    Quality of Life Overhaul: Significant updates to inventory management, mission guidance, and UI polish based on years of player feedback.

    The Final Polish: Fixes for jank, balance tuning, and a final pass on the game’s deep Nano-Tech gear upgrading systems.

    GRIDbeat! Rocks GDC With New Gameplay Trailer and 26 March Release Date

    The neon-soaked halls of the Game Developers Conference (GDC) just got a lot louder. During The Mix & Kinda Funny Spring Game Showcase, publisher Acclaim and developer Ridiculous Games officially dropped a pulse-pounding new gameplay trailer for GRIDbeat!, their highly anticipated rhythm-based dungeon crawler.

    But the biggest news? We won’t have to wait long to dive into the mainframe. GRIDbeat! is set to launch on Nintendo Switch and Steam on 26 March 2026.

    Sync or Get Deleted

    In GRIDbeat!, you take on the role of an elite hacker who has successfully breached Knoss.OS, the most fortified corporate network on the planet. You’ve got the data, but getting out is a different story. You’re trapped in the “Mainframe,” a digital labyrinth where the only way to survive is to move, fight, and solve puzzles in perfect synchronisation with the beat.

    The latest trailer showcases the game’s “Sync” mechanic—a high-stakes system where missing a beat doesn’t just mess up your flow; it locks your skills and drains your “Data” (health).

    Key Features to Watch For:

    Beat-Based Dungeon Crawling: Every interaction—from movement to combat—happens on the beat. It turns every level into a tactical dance-off against the system.

    Cyber.Mind Boss Battles: Players will face off against massive AI gatekeepers that require pitch-perfect rhythm to defeat.

    Evolving Hacking Tools: As you progress, you’ll install software upgrades to bypass security protocols and solve increasingly complex grid puzzles.

    A Killer Soundtrack: The heart of the game is its infectious electro-techno soundtrack, which literally dictates the pace of your survival.

    Can’t Wait? Play the Demo Now

    If you’re feeling the rhythm already, there is a free demo available right now on Steam. The demo gives you a generous slice of the action, featuring:

    9 playable hackers to choose from.

    13 stages, including campaign levels and brutal challenge maps.

    3 difficulty modes to test your reflexes.

    The demo has already garnered “100% Positive” feedback from early players, who have praised the tight controls and the sheer addictive quality of the rhythm-action loop.

    GreedFall: The Dying World – The Long-Awaited RPG Prequel Is Now Available on PC

    The wait is finally over for fans of colonial-era fantasy and political intrigue. GreedFall: The Dying World has officially shed its Early Access cloak and launched its Version 1.0 on PC, bringing the full, sprawling narrative of the Old Continent to life.

    Developed by Spiders and published by Nacon, this prequel takes us three years back before the events of the original 2019 hit. But don’t let the “prequel” tag fool you; this is a massive evolution in scope, mechanics, and storytelling.

    From Island Native to Continental Explorer

    In a clever “flip of the script,” you no longer play as a diplomat from the Merchant Congregation. Instead, you step into the boots of a native from the island of Teer Fradee.

    The story begins with your character being forcibly uprooted from their home and taken to the “Old Continent” of Gacane. This is the dying world the title refers to—a land ravaged by the Malichor plague, choked by industrial pollution, and torn apart by the warring factions of the Bridge Alliance and the Thélème.

    Key Features of the 1.0 Release:

    A Massive New World: Explore the streets of Olima, the City of Stars, and the bustling port of Uxantis.

    Tactical Combat Overhaul: Moving away from the pure action-RPG style of the first game, The Dying World introduces a Real-Time with Pause tactical system, reminiscent of classics like Dragon Age: Origins.

    Eight Unique Companions: Build your party from a diverse cast of allies, each with their own loyalty quests, secrets, and romantic possibilities.

    The Constanzia: Take command of your own ship, which serves as your mobile base of operations as you navigate the treacherous shores of the Old Continent.

    Strategic Depth: The New Combat System

    One of the most significant changes in this sequel (well, prequel) is the combat. Spiders has implemented a much more strategic layer that allows you to micromanage your party’s every move.

    Depending on your playstyle, you can choose between three modes:

    Tactical: Full control over the camera and every action of your companions.

    Focused: You control your protagonist while the AI handles your allies.

    Hybrid: A balanced middle ground for those who want a bit of both.

    Availability and Editions

    GreedFall: The Dying World is available now on Steam.

    Standard Edition: Includes the base game.

    Deluxe Edition: Includes the Gacane Pioneers Pack, the Peren’s Black Mass Pack (featuring an exclusive quest and outfit), and a digital artbook/soundtrack.

    While PC players can jump in right now, console players on PlayStation 5 and Xbox Series X|S will be joining the fray on March 12, 2026.

    Neverwinter Module 32.5: Tempus Arena – The Slaughterhouse is Now Live!

    Calling all adventurers! If you’ve been looking for an excuse to sharpen your blades and polish your holy symbols, Arc Games and Cryptic Studios just gave you the perfect one. As of March 10, 2026, the latest mid-module update for Neverwinter, Module 32.5: Tempus Arena – The Slaughterhouse, has officially launched across PC, Xbox, and PlayStation.

    This isn’t just a simple door-reopening; the Slaughterhouse is under “new management,” and Tempus, the Lord of Battles, demands a much higher level of carnage.

    What’s New in the Slaughterhouse?

    The core of this update is the return of the Slaughterhouse Arena, but with significant upgrades to the PvE experience. Whether you’re a seasoned veteran or a fresh level 20, here’s what you’re walking into:

    Expanded Roster: 10 new bosses and 10 new “critter waves” have been added to the rotation, ensuring that your runs remain unpredictable.

    Challenge Rounds: For those who find standard waves too easy, new Challenge Rounds will task your party with fighting three bosses simultaneously.

    Active Buffs: Starting at Round 10, you’ll receive active buffs every five rounds. These range from doubling your damage to reviving fallen allies and removing “revive sickness.”

    Ultimate Power-Ups: Surmounting a Challenge Round grants your character Ultimate Passive Power-Ups for the remainder of the run, drastically boosting stats like AP Gain, Max Health, and Base Damage.

    Clerics Get a Heavenly Glow-Up

    The Cleric is the first class to receive a major overhaul in 2026’s class rebalancing initiative. While the Arbiter paragon saw minor tweaks, the Devout Cleric has been significantly refined:

    Guardian of Life: Now features a “high-risk-high-reward” mechanic capable of resurrecting up to four players at once.

    Divine Glow & Exaltation: These powers have been tuned to provide more impactful damage and recharge reduction for the whole party.

    Progression: The Celestial Tier

    Min-maxers, take note: Celestial Insignias and Celestial Mounts have arrived.

    Celestial Insignias: You can now upgrade your Mythic insignias to Celestial quality using Celestial Essence (earned via the Shackles of Divinity and Soul Harvest trials).

    Account-Wide Reclaims: Once an insignia hits Celestial quality, you can convert it into a reclaimable version via the Rewards Claim Agent, allowing your alts to benefit from your hard work.

    Loot & The “For Gods and Glory” Battle Pass

    A new module means a new grind, and the rewards this time are particularly “feline.” The For Gods and Glory: Deathmatch Battle Pass is now active, featuring 16 milestones.

    X-Com Meets Mad Max: Why ‘War on Wheels’ is the Tactical Combat Game We’ve Been Waiting For

    If you’ve ever found yourself white-knuckled in a high-speed racing game, wishing you had just one more second to line up the perfect rocket shot before hitting a hairpin turn, your prayers have been answered. Enter War on Wheels, a modern, tactical turn-based car combat game from the minds at Psychic Software.

    While the industry is currently saturated with real-time “hero shooters” and battle royales, Psychic Software—an award-winning indie studio based in Galway, Ireland—is taking a different, much more cerebral approach to the post-apocalyptic wasteland.

    A Legacy Reborn: From Darkwind to War on Wheels

    For those who have been in the indie scene for a while, the name might sound familiar. War on Wheels is a spiritual successor and modern reboot of the studio’s long-running cult classic MMO, Darkwind: War on Wheels.

    But don’t mistake this for a simple port. Built on nearly two decades of community feedback and millions of play sessions, this new title takes the battle-tested tactical systems of the original and reconstructs them into a single-player-first experience with modern graphics and a revamped physics engine.

    The Beauty of “Simultaneous Turn-Based” Combat

    The standout feature here is the Simultaneous Turn-Based system. Unlike traditional “I move, then you move” games, everyone in War on Wheels plans their actions at the same time. Once you hit ‘Commit’, one second of chaotic, physics-driven action unfolds.

    This creates a high-stakes tactical loop where you aren’t just managing health bars—you’re managing momentum.

    The “Ghost Car”: The game uses a “ghost” projection to show where your car thinks it will be after the next second of movement.

    Physics is King: You have to account for tyre traction on different terrains (sand vs. asphalt), the recoil of your mounted machine guns, and the centrifugal force trying to flip your car over a cliff.

    Squad Management: Because it’s turn-based, you aren’t limited to one vehicle. You can command an entire convoy of muscle cars, buggies, and armoured trucks simultaneously.

    Deep Customisation: Your Garage, Your Rules

    In the wasteland, your car is your life. War on Wheels leans heavily into the “tactical” label with a deep vehicle construction system.

    Chassis & Engines: Choose from dozens of chassis types, each with unique internal capacities and weight limits.

    Weapons of Choice: Outfit your rig with everything from melee rams and flamethrowers to long-range mortars and tire-shredding spikes.

    The Human Element: It’s not just about the machines. Your crew members have individual skills, psychological profiles, and—crucially—a mortality rate. Yes, permadeath is on the table, making every tactical blunder potentially heartbreaking.

    What’s Next?

    War on Wheels is currently in development for PC via Steam, with a demo expected to drop later this year. For fans of X-Com, Car Wars, or just anyone who thinks Mad Max would be better if you had more time to aim the harpoon, this is one to keep on your radar.

    Corner Quest Launches Demo During Steam Tower Defense Fest: The Ultimate Second-Monitor Game?

    Steam’s Tower Defense Fest is officially in full swing, and while the event is packed with heavy hitters, a unique indie title is catching the eyes of multitaskers everywhere. Corner Quest, the debut title from solo developer Ivan Ganza at EbonForgeGames, has officially launched its first playable demo, and it’s promising to be the perfect companion for your desktop.

    Unlike most games that demand your undivided attention (and your GPU’s soul), Corner Quest is built with a different philosophy: it wants to stay out of your way.

    What is Corner Quest?

    Described as an idle incremental auto-battler, Corner Quest lives in—you guessed it—the corner of your screen. It features a sleek 2D pixel-art aesthetic where your mage automatically battles waves of monsters. While the game handles the heavy lifting of combat, you’re in charge of the strategy, managing spell builds and meta-progression while you work, browse, or watch YouTube.

    “I see a real gap in the market for games like this,” says developer Ivan Ganza. “There’s room for more titles that sit alongside your life rather than demand all of it.”

    Key Demo Features

    If you’re looking to scratch that progression itch without quitting your day job, the demo offers a substantial look at the core loop:

    Auto-Battling Mechanics: Your mage fights endless waves of enemies, collecting Essence and rare Runes.

    The Awakening System: A classic prestige mechanic where you reset your run to bank permanent upgrades, making your mage exponentially more powerful for the next round.

    Desktop-Friendly UI: The game window is fully resizable and repositionable, designed to sit comfortably next to your browser or Slack window.

    Hard Mode: For those who want to test their spell-slot optimisation, the demo includes a higher difficulty tier after your first successful run.

    Why You Should Check It Out

    The Tower Defense Fest is the perfect backdrop for Corner Quest. While it leans heavily into the idle/incremental genre, the strategy involved in picking the right spells and managing runes gives it that “just one more upgrade” feeling typical of the best tower defense titles.

    With the full game slated for a Q4 2026 release, this demo is a great way to get in early on what might become the next “second-monitor” obsession.

    Forge of the Fae Shows Off Its Enchanting, Magical Celtic World in a New Trailer!

    The indie RPG scene is currently in a golden age, and Datadyne is looking to claim its crown with Forge of the Fae. Today, publisher Deck13 Spotlight released a brand-new trailer that gives us our deepest look yet at this stunning JRPG-inspired adventure.

    Set in a world heavily inspired by 19th-century Ireland, the game blends industrial grit with ancient Celtic mysticism. If you’ve been craving the pixel-art charm of Sea of Stars or Chained Echoes, you’ll want to keep reading.

    A World in Turmoil

    The trailer introduces us to Fiora, a brilliant young inventor living through a period of intense social unrest. As a miners’ strike spirals into violence and mysterious disappearances plague the land, Fiora sets out to uncover the truth.

    What makes Forge of the Fae stand out is how it weaves its narrative:

    Celtic Folklore: The world is teeming with Fae, and the tension between humans and the magical world is reaching a breaking point.

    Impactful Choices: The developers have emphasised that player decisions aren’t just for show—they will actively shape the story’s direction.

    Steam-Meets-Magic: Fiora is accompanied by a customisable Mechanical Faerie, blending her engineering skills with the world’s natural magic.

    Strategy Meets Style: The Combat

    The new footage highlights a combat system that is fast-paced but rewards careful planning. It’s a classic turn-based setup, but with a few modern twists that keep the flow feeling fresh:

    ARC Crystal System: Players can align skills and magic to customise their party’s battle style.

    Adrenaline System: This allows for powerful, versatile abilities that can turn the tide of a boss fight in an instant.

    Environmental Puzzles: Beyond the combat, the trailer showed off intricate puzzles scattered throughout the world, encouraging players to explore every nook and cranny of its lush, pixelated landscapes.

    Alpha Access and Release Info

    In a huge milestone for the team, Datadyne confirmed that the Alpha Build has officially been sent out to Kickstarter backers. This version covers roughly the first third of the game, allowing the community to get hands-on with the mechanics for the first time.

    “Even in its early stages, it is incredibly well-crafted and pulls all the right triggers,” says Michael Hoss, Head of Product at Deck13 Spotlight.

    While a final release date is still being honed, Forge of the Fae is currently slated for a 2026/2027 release on PC, PlayStation, Xbox, and Nintendo Switch.

    Poker in the Periphery: Card Corner Launches Today on Steam

    Looking for a game that respects your busy schedule? German publisher Assemble Entertainment and Swiss developer Conradical Games have the answer. Starting today, Card Corner is officially available on PC via Steam for the budget-friendly price of 4.99€.

    If the name Conradical Games sounds familiar, it’s because they are the brains behind the cult-favorite Desktop Defender. With Card Corner, they are bringing that same “play-while-you-work” energy to the world of poker-inspired deckbuilders.

    What is Card Corner?

    Imagine Balatro met an idle game and they decided to live in the corner of your monitor. Card Corner is designed to be unobtrusive. It runs in a small, resizable, and repositionable window, allowing you to multitask without the “alt-tab” struggle.

    Whether you’re grinding through spreadsheets or browsing the web, the game progresses in the background, drawing hands and earning chips automatically.

    Key Features at a Glance:

    Idle Poker Mechanics: Automatically draw hands and watch your chip count grow.

    Active vs. Passive Play: Jump in to fine-tune your deck and optimise your strategy, or let your build do the heavy lifting while you focus on other tasks.

    Deep Progression: Featuring 100 XP levels, 80 achievements, and dozens of upgrade paths to keep the dopamine flowing.

    The “Ascendium” System: Reset your runs to earn special currency for permanent, cross-ascension upgrades.

    Customizable Setup: Fully resizable window that sits exactly where you want it.

    A Growing Portfolio for Assemble Entertainment

    This release marks another win for Assemble Entertainment, which has spent the last few years cementing its reputation as a champion for unique indie titles. From the cosy success of Sticky Business to the grit of the Endzone franchise, they have a knack for finding games that offer something a little different.

    For Conradical Games, Card Corner represents a spiritual successor to their previous idle hits, proving once again that “low pressure” doesn’t have to mean “low depth.”
